The Valiat family are in crisis.
Elizabeth, the regal matriarch, remained in Tehran despite the revolution; Niaz, her Islamic law-breaking granddaughter keeps her company. In America, Elizabeth’s daughters, high-flying Shirin and frustrated housewife Seema, are wondering if their new lives are all they had hoped for. When an annual vacation in Aspen goes wildly awry Shirin sets out to restore the family name to its former glory – but what does that mean in a country where the Valiats never mattered to anyone?
